Heres a list of the ones I could find, there could be more.
If Pine Bluffs is going to be attacked for their ordinance, why aren't the rest of these?
Cheyenne:
http://www.municode.com/Resources/gateway.asp?pid=16266&sid=50
9.24.040 Carrying concealed weapons--Carrying weapons openly with intent to inflict injury.
No person shall wear or carry concealed any knife the blade of which exceeds four inches in length, any dirk, dagger, sword-in-cane, slingshot, revolver, pistol or any other dangerous or deadly weapon. No person shall openly wear or carry any such weapon or any combustible or explosive material with the intent or avowed purpose for injuring any person.
(2001 In-house code § 30-54)

Powell
http://www.cityofpowell.com/assets/pdf/citycode/citycode_title09.pdf
9.24.050 Weapons in licensed premises. It is unlawful for any person to
carry any dangerous or deadly weapon in any bar, package liquor store, or other
place where alcoholic beverages are sold or dispensed, including private clubs,
regardless of whether such weapons are concealed or not. Provided that this chapter
shall not apply to bona fide law enforcement personnel; nor shall it be construed to
prevent the management of any such establishment from keeping a weapon on the
property.
Pine Bluffs
8-115 (e)
No person shall open wear, carry, or use any of the weapons listed in subsection (c) or any combustible or explosive material with the intent or avowed purpose of injuring any person.
